Highly sensitive people experience the world with greater depth, noticing emotions, details, and changes others may miss. While this sensitivity can lead to overwhelm, it also brings empathy, insight, and creativity. Understanding this trait is important because it helps people value their strengths, manage stress more effectively, and create environments where they can thrive.

San Jose sits at the heart of Silicon Valley, where the pressures of the tech industry — performance anxiety, imposter syndrome, and the psychological cost of relentless innovation culture — drive significant demand for therapists experienced in high-achievement environments. The city's large South Asian and East Asian communities mean culturally competent therapists who understand the intersection of immigrant identity, family expectations, and mental health are particularly sought after. Santa Clara Valley Medical Center and Kaiser Permanente provide institutional mental health resources alongside a growing independent therapy community. Many South Bay therapists offer evening and weekend hours to accommodate the demanding work schedules common in the tech sector.
